Call for Innovations in Energy and Mobility: Application Period for The smarter E AWARD in Five Categories Starts Now

Press Release – November 30, 2023

Munich/Pforzheim, November 30, 2023 – The smarter E AWARD moves into the next round and has been completely revamped. From December 1, 2023, companies will have the chance to submit their innovations or projects and compete for The smarter E AWARD – for the first time in five categories (Outstanding Projects, Photovoltaics, Energy Storage, E-Mobility and Smart Integrated Energy). The smarter E AWARD thus unites the renowned The smarter E AWARD, Intersolar AWARD, ees AWARD, Power2Drive AWARD and EM-Power AWARD. All applications must be submitted by March 15, 2024.

From 2024, The smarter E AWARD will be presented in five categories.

As we move towards a renewable 24/7 energy supply, the electricity, heat and transport sectors are continuing to grow together. This is causing many market participants – from technology and solution providers to utility companies and municipal utilities – to rethink their approach. Companies are adapting their business models and an increasing number of them is starting to offer integrated solutions with PV modules, storage systems, EV-chargers, power-to-heat systems and energy management software.

It is not just the industry sectors that are taking an integrated approach, but also the renowned industry awards presented at The smarter E Europe: The smarter E AWARD will therefore be awarded in five award categories, uniting the previous The smarter E AWARD, Intersolar AWARD, ees AWARD, Power2Drive AWARD and EM-Power AWARD.

The award categories of The smarter E AWARD

Companies can submit their innovations or projects in the following five award categories to compete for The smarter E AWARD:

  • Outstanding Projects: Whether sector coupling, decentralized energy systems or applications in the areas of PV, storage systems, hydrogen, power grid or mobility – The smarter E AWARD in the Outstanding Projects category recognizes outstanding projects and products that have been integrated into a global renewable energy project. Its implementation must be fully completed between February 2022 and February 2024.
  • Photovoltaics: In the Photovoltaics category, The smarter E AWARD honors innovations in the solar industry – from solar cells and modules to PV components, mounting and tracking systems, and production technologies.
  • Energy Storage: Energy storage systems are key to a renewable 24/7 energy supply. For this reason, The smarter E AWARD in the Energy Storage category recognizes the most advanced innovations in the storage industry – be it energy storage technology, components or battery production technologies.
  • E-Mobility: In this award category, The smarter E AWARD honors industry innovations whose concepts and technologies make an important contribution to a successful mobility transition. The focus is on innovations in charging infrastructure, intelligent charging solutions, e-vehicles, mobility services or traction batteries.
  • Smart Integrated Energy: The smarter E AWARD for Smart Integrated Energy recognizes technologies and services supporting the efficient distribution and use of renewable energies, intelligent energy management for smart grids as well as the integration of prosumers, e-mobility and power-to-heat into a holistic energy system. It focuses primarily on grid infrastructure, energy services and operator models.

Requirements, criteria and procedure at a glance

Whether you’re participating in Munich, São Paulo, Mexico City, Gandhinagar or Dubai – all exhibitors of the international event series The smarter E and the associated individual exhibitions can enter their application for the renowned industry award from December 1, 2023 to March 15, 2024. International panels comprised of industry experts will thoroughly review and evaluate all submissions in terms of pioneering work, innovative power and economical and ecological benefits. The smarter E AWARD is awarded in five award categories on the evening before the opening day of The smarter E Europe on June 18, 2024 in the International Congress Center Messe München ICM.
